diff --git a/gst-vocschnipselssink/README b/gst-vocschnipselssink/README index 1905684..e69de29 100644 --- a/gst-vocschnipselssink/README +++ b/gst-vocschnipselssink/README @@ -1,34 +0,0 @@ -WHAT IT IS ----------- - -gst-plugin is a template for writing your own GStreamer plug-in. - -The code is deliberately kept simple so that you quickly understand the basics -of how to set up autotools and your source tree. - -This template demonstrates : -- what to do in autogen.sh -- how to setup configure.ac (your package name and version, GStreamer flags) -- how to setup your source dir -- what to put in Makefile.am - -More features and templates might get added later on. - -HOW TO USE IT -------------- - -To use it, either make a copy for yourself and rename the parts or use the -make_element script in tools. To create sources for "myfilter" based on the -"gsttransform" template run: - -cd src; -../tools/make_element myfilter gsttransform - -This will create gstmyfilter.c and gstmyfilter.h. Open them in an editor and -start editing. There are several occurances of the string "template", update -those with real values. The plugin will be called 'myfilter' and it will have -one element called 'myfilter' too. Also look for "FIXME:" markers that point you -to places where you need to edit the code. - -You still need to adjust the Makefile.am. - |
